wm4 463b81de2b imgutils: add function to clear an image to black
Black isn't always just memset(ptr, 0, size). Limited YUV in particular
requires relatively non-obvious values, and filling a frame with
repeating 0 bytes is disallowed in some contexts. With component sizes
larger than 8 or packed YUV, this can become relatively complicated. So
having a generic function for this seems helpful.

In order to handle the complex cases in a generic way without destroying
performance, this code attempts to compute a black pixel, and then uses
that value to clear the image data quickly by using a function like
memset.

Common cases like yuv410p10 or rgba can't be handled with a simple
memset, so there is some code to fill memory with 2/4/8 byte patterns.
For the remaining cases, a generic slow fallback is used.

wm4 64ecb78b71 vdpau: do not use buggy HEVC support by default
NVIDIA broke its own API when using VDPAU decoding. If you retrieve the
decoded YUV data, or if you map the surfaces with GL interop, the result
are interlacing artifacts. The only way to get non-broken data is by
using the vdpau video mixer to convert it to RGB. There is no way to
block the non-working operations in a reasonable way (a VdpVideoSurface
has to support all operations).

NVIDIA refuses to fix this issue (they "fixed" it by making it work with
the video mixer, but the rest is still broken). There is no sign of that
changing.

Do not use HEVC by default with the generic hwaccle API. Detect whether
it's the NVIDIA native implementation, and exit with an error. (The same
thing work with the MESA implementation.)

As an escape hatch and to allow applications to use the decoder if they
really want to (perhaps because they make sure to explicitly use the
video mixer), reuse AV_HWACCEL_FLAG_ALLOW_PROFILE_MISMATCH to disable
this check.

Once NVIDIA fixes the bug, working driver versions could be detected,
and it could be allowed again.

wm4 3303511f33 lavu: add new D3D11 pixfmt and hwcontext
To be used with the new d3d11 hwaccel decode API.

With the new hwaccel API, we don't want surfaces to depend on the
decoder (other than the required dimension and format). The old D3D11VA
pixfmt uses ID3D11VideoDecoderOutputView pointers, which include the
decoder configuration, and thus is incompatible with the new hwaccel
API. This patch introduces AV_PIX_FMT_D3D11, which uses ID3D11Texture2D
and an index. It's simpler and compatible with the new hwaccel API.

The introduced hwcontext supports only the new pixfmt.

wm4 15a23a8332 pthread_frame: don't return stale error codes after flush
Consider the following sequence of events:

- open a codec without AV_CODEC_CAP_DELAY
- decode call fails with an error
- ff_thread_flush() is called
- drain packet is sent

Then the last step would make ff_thread_decode_frame() return an error,
because p->result can still be set to an error value. This is because
submit_packet returns immediately if AV_CODEC_CAP_DELAY is not set, and
no worker thread gets the chance to reset p->result, yet its value is
trusted by ff_thread_decode_frame().

Fix this by clearing the error fields on flush.

wm4 9e703ae30f pthread_frame: do not attempt to unlock a mutex on the wrong thread
async_mutex has is used in a very strange but intentional way: it is
locked by default, and unlocked only in regions that can be run
concurrently.

If the user was calling API functions to the same context from different
threads (in a safe way), this could unintentionally unlock the mutex on
a different thread than the previous lock operation. It's not allowed by
the pthread API.

Fix this by emulating a binary semaphore using a mutex and condition
variable. (Posix semaphores are not available on all platforms.)

wm4 ddef3d902f avformat, ffmpeg: deprecate old rotation API
The old "API" that signaled rotation as a metadata value has been
replaced by DISPLAYMATRIX side data quite a while ago.

There is no reason to make muxers/demuxers/API users support both. In
addition, the metadata API is dangerous, as user tags could "leak" into
it, creating unintended features or bugs.

ffmpeg CLI has to be updated to use the new API. In particular, we must
not allow to leak the "rotate" tag into the muxer. Some muxers will
catch this properly (like mov), but others (like mkv) can add it as
generic tag. Note applications, which use libavformat and assume the
old rotate API, will interpret such "rotate" user tags as rotate
metadata (which it is not), and incorrectly rotate the video.

The ffmpeg/ffplay tools drop the use of the old API for muxing and
demuxing, as all muxers/demuxers support the new API. This will mean
that the tools will not mistakenly interpret per-track "rotate" user
tags as rotate metadata. It will _not_ be treated as regression.

Unfortunately, hacks have been added, that allow the user to override
rotation by setting metadata explicitly, e.g. via

  -metadata:s:v:0 rotate=0

See references to trac #4560. fate-filter-meta-4560-rotate0 tests this.
It's easier to adjust the hack for supporting it than arguing for its
removal, so ffmpeg CLI now explicitly catches this case, and essentially
replaces the "rotate" value with a display matrix side data. (It would
be easier for both user and implementation to create an explicit option
for rotation.)

When the code under FF_API_OLD_ROTATE_API is disabled, one FATE
reference file has to be updated (because "rotate" is not exported
anymore).

wm4 d682ae70b4 avcodec, avformat: deprecate anything related to side data merging
This patch deprecates anything that has to do with merging/splitting
side data. Automatic side data merging (and splitting), as well as all
API symbols involved in it, are removed completely.

Two FF_API_ defines are dedicated to deprecating API symbols related to
this: FF_API_MERGE_SD_API removes av_packet_split/merge_side_data in
libavcodec, and FF_API_LAVF_KEEPSIDE_FLAG deprecates
AVFMT_FLAG_KEEP_SIDE_DATA in libavformat.

Since it was claimed that changing the default from merging side data to
not doing it is an ABI change, there are two additional FF_API_ defines,
which stop using the side data merging/splitting by default (and remove
any code in avformat/avcodec doing this): FF_API_MERGE_SD in libavcodec,
and FF_API_LAVF_MERGE_SD in libavformat.

It is very much intended that FF_API_MERGE_SD and FF_API_LAVF_MERGE_SD
are quickly defined to 0 in the next ABI bump, while the API symbols are
retained for a longer time for the sake of compatibility.
AVFMT_FLAG_KEEP_SIDE_DATA will (very much intentionally) do nothing for
most of the time it will still be defined. Keep in mind that no code
exists that actually tries to unset this flag for any reason, nor does
such code need to exist. Code setting this flag explicitly will work as
before. Thus it's ok for AVFMT_FLAG_KEEP_SIDE_DATA to do nothing once
side data merging has been removed from libavformat.

In order to avoid that anyone in the future does this incorrectly, here
is a small guide how to update the internal code on bumps:

- next ABI bump (probably soon):
  - define FF_API_LAVF_MERGE_SD to 0, and remove all code covered by it
  - define FF_API_MERGE_SD to 0, and remove all code covered by it
- next API bump (typically two years in the future or so):
  - define FF_API_LAVF_KEEPSIDE_FLAG to 0, and remove all code covered
    by it
  - define FF_API_MERGE_SD_API to 0, and remove all code covered by it

This forces anyone who actually wants packet side data to temporarily
use deprecated API to get it all. If you ask me, this is batshit fucked
up crazy, but it's how we roll. Making AVFMT_FLAG_KEEP_SIDE_DATA to be
set by default was rejected as an ABI change, so I'm going all the way
to get rid of this once and for all.

wm4 a755b725ec avcodec: consider an error during decoder draining as EOF
There is no reason that draining couldn't return an error or two. But
some decoders don't handle this very well, and might always return an
error. This can lead to API users getting into an infinite loop and
burning CPU, because no progress is made and EOF is never returned.

In fact, ffmpeg.c contains a hack against such a case. It is made
unnecessary with this commit, and removed with the next one. (This
particular error case seems to have been fixed since the hack was
added, though.)

This might lose frames if decoding returns errors during draining.

wm4 e3af49b14b AVFrame: add an opaque_ref field
This is an extended version of the AVFrame.opaque field, which can be
used to attach arbitrary user information to an AVFrame.

The usefulness of the opaque field is rather limited, because it can
store only up to 32 bits of information (or 64 bit on 64 bit systems).
It's not possible to set this field to a memory allocation, because
there is no way to deallocate it correctly.

The opaque_ref field circumvents this by letting the user set an
AVBuffer, which makes the user data refcounted.

wm4 7fc329e2dd lavc: introduce a new decoding/encoding API with decoupled input/output
Until now, the decoding API was restricted to outputting 0 or 1 frames
per input packet. It also enforces a somewhat rigid dataflow in general.

This new API seeks to relax these restrictions by decoupling input and
output. Instead of doing a single call on each decode step, which may
consume the packet and may produce output, the new API requires the user
to send input first, and then ask for output.

For now, there are no codecs supporting this API. The API can work with
codecs using the old API, and most code added here is to make them
interoperate. The reverse is not possible, although for audio it might.

wm4 14a90c9ef0 mmaldec: limit internal buffering
This uses a new MMAL feature, which limits the number of extra frames
that can be buffered within the decoder. VIDEO_MAX_NUM_CALLBACKS can
be defined as positive or negative number. Positive numbers are
absolute, and can lead to deadlocks if the user underestimates the
number of required buffers. Negative numbers specify the number of extra
buffers, e.g. -1 means no extra buffer, (-1-N) means N extra buffers.

Set a gratuitous default of -11 (N=10). This is much lower than the
firmware default, which appears to be 96.

This is backwards compatible, but needs a symbol only present in newer
firmware headers. (It's an enum item, so it requires a check in
configure.)

wm4 de1b1a7da9 avformat/mp3dec: improve junk skipping heuristic
Commit 2b3e9bbfb5 caused problems for a
certain API user:

https://code.google.com/p/chromium/issues/detail?id=537725
https://code.google.com/p/chromium/issues/detail?id=542032

The problem seems rather arbitrary, because if there's junk, anything
can happen. In this case, the imperfect junk skipping just caused it to
read different junk, from what I can see.

We can improve the accuracy of junk detection by a lot by checking if 2
consecutive frames use the same configuration. While in theory it might
be completely fine for the 1st frame to have a different format than the
2nd frame, it's exceedingly unlikely, and I can't think of a legitimate
use-case.

This is approximately the same mpg123 does for junk skipping. The
set of compared header bits is the same as the libavcodec mp3 parser
uses for similar purposes.

wm4 be583c6fd3 avcodec/h264: remove redundant and bogus get_format call
The AVCodecContext.get_format callback is not only used for pixel format
negotiation with the API user, but also for hwaccel init. For the
latter, it's required that some codec parameters, in particular the
codec profile, are set when the callback is invoked.

This patch removes a get_format invocation where this is not guaranteed.
The codec parameters, including the profile, are really set further
below. (The same code path that sets the profile also calls get_format
properly too.)

This just happened to work by coincidence in most cases. For example, if
the API user just copied or reused the AVStream's AVCodecContext when
decoding, the profile would be set properly. But in some cases it
fails., such as with the sample WolfensteinTwitch.mp4 on the samples
server.

Remove the redundant get_format call. Apparently it serves no purpose
anymore, although it is possible that this was different at the time it
was added in commit ffd77f94a2.

This fixes hwaccel usage for API users which do not set the profile
when setting up the AVCodecContext (which is allowed).
